The Biggest Game Releases Of January 2024

January is typically a dry month for new game releases, and after the surprise drop of new content last year in the final weeks of December, it’s a nice break before the gaming year kicks off properly. But this year, there’s a comfortably manageable number of high-profile releases to look forward to. Yakuza fans get to enjoy the next chapter in the rechristened Like a Dragon franchise, one of the best PlayStation games of the previous generation is getting a glow-up on PS5, and anyone looking to throw hands can flex their fighting game muscles with the return of Tekken.

Between those big games are several smaller ones as well, indie games and early access titles that are taking advantage of the relaxed schedule as they head to PC and consoles. Virtual reality fans can get acquainted with Waggleton P. Tallylicker when Bulletstorm comes alive in VR, and Palworld looks like a fascinating Pokemon-like. If you like your pocket monsters to be armed to the teeth with military-grade hardware, that is.
